Rights Group Reports ‘Surge’ in Cambodia Land Disputes

A Cambodian rights group says the number of land dispute cases its offices handled last year has grown. In a statement Thursday, Licadho said more than 10,000 complaints involving nearly 50,000 individuals were registered with the group's offices.  That is up from about 3,500 complaints in 2013 and more than 5,600 in 2012.
